Innovative Pre Primary Teaching Methods You Should Know

 

As education continues to evolve, so do the methodologies that define pre primary teaching. Today, innovative strategies are transforming classrooms into dynamic spaces that stimulate curiosity and creativity in young learners.

One such method is inquiry-based learning, where children are encouraged to ask questions and seek answers. This method nurtures critical thinking and problem-solving skills, laying a strong foundation for lifelong learning. STEAM (Science, Technology, Engineering, Arts, and Math) integration is becoming increasingly popular in pre primary classrooms. Activities like building blocks, simple science experiments, and art projects help children make cross-disciplinary connections.

Nature-based learning is another innovative approach where children engage with the natural world to learn concepts like seasons, plant life, and animal behavior. It encourages observation and environmental awareness from a young age.

Music and movement activities integrate physical activity with learning. Songs, dance, and rhythm exercises improve memory, coordination, and language development.
